The Best Christmas Tradition

One of the best parts about the festive period are the traditions that occur throughout it. We recently read an article that introduced us to a beautiful tradition that all you book lovers are bound to love.

The Icelandic tradition sees Icelanders gifting books to one another on Christmas Eve, they then spend the rest of the evening reading said books. Icelanders place huge value on storytelling with one in ten of the 330,000 population publishing at least one book in their lifetime! (More information on this can be found in this BBC article). Icelandic novelist Solvi Bjorn Siggurdsson said that: ‘we are a nation of storytellers. When it was dark and cold, we had nothing else to do.’

We can’t think of a better way to spend an evening; new book, warm drink, cosied up whilst spending time with family and friends. We just wish we’d known about it sooner!
